Part One (The Interview):
1. Name of Interviewee:
Alfredo

2. Relationship to Interviewee:
Father

3. Decade of Choice: (The person should choose one decade from their life to refer to)
The 70's

4. Describe the environment in which you lived for that decade.
It was a place with no service. There were no roads, no bathrooms, no lights, etc.
It was peaceful and calm.

5. What major activities did you participate in?
He played soccer and did homework. He worked on carpentry.

6. What were the major social issues of that decade?
There was not enough education. The country was fighting over the corruption over the government.

7. What was the biggest turning point for you during that decade? Why?
When he passed the test to go to high school because it was not easy to get an education at that time. It was the biggest turning point in his life because no one in his life or family had ever reached that level of education.

1. In your own words, do you think that location has influenced this person’s actions? If so, explain.
I think the location has influenced the decisions my father has made in life. He grew up in poverty and realized the challenge of becoming an educated individual.Since the day he came to that realization, he made sure that all four of his children received a proper education.

2. Do you think your location within the last decade of your life has influenced your actions? Explain.
I do think that my location has influenced my actions because if it weren't for my school I wouldn't pay too much attention to my education. I have visited where my parents have grown up and I see no motivation to be successful in careers. I'm glad my parents moved to Chicago so that I can pursue my dream of becoming a mid-wife.
